RIT shoots past Canisius, 7-4

Seven goal scorers led RIT to a 7-4 victory at Canisius in Atlantic Hockey action, Friday night.

Canisius got on the board first after Nick Hutchison wrapped around the Tiger goal and threw a puck in front of the left post that deflected in with 14:49 on the clock. ­

Junior forward Alden Dupuis (Edmonton, Alberta/Bonnyville Pontiacs) evened the game less than five minutes later with junior defenseman Regan Seiferling (Moose Jaw, Saskatchewan/Yorkton Terriers) in the box for tripping. Dupuis intercepted a pass in front of the Golden Griffin crease and scored from close range with 10:24 on the clock for his second short-handed tally of the season.
